Chinese company Sanmark Limited is to start marketing two high purity conjugated linoleic acid (CLA) products to the dietary supplement market.

The new products contain a minimum of 90 per cent CLA derived from safflower oil using proprietary technology. A product with 95 per cent CLA is also available.

Sanmark claims that all of its CLA products have a 1:1 ratio of the two active CLA isomers (c9, t11 and t10, c12) and all are pure, clear and odorless.

"Sanmark CLA 90 and CLA 95 are value-added products that can be used in both oral and topical applications. We are proud to be the first company that offers such high purity and high potency CLA products in the North American market,"​ said Michael Qu, president of Sanmark Limited.

The company also supplies specialty CLA products with 90 single isomer either as c9, t11-CLA [9(Z), 11(E)-Octadecadienoic Acid 90 per cent] or as t10, c12-CLA [10(E), 12(Z)-Octadecadienoic Acid 90 per cent] for research use. Sanmark also makes blackcurrant oil, borage oil, evening primrose oil, flaxseed oil, pumpkin seed oil, and perilla oil.

Last year, Sanmark​ opened a 50,000 square-foot oil processing facility with in-house research laboratories, quality control laboratories and a fully equipped pilot plant. The company also has a US office to service customers in North America.
